Abstract
Cultivation of Bt + genotypes has dispensed with insecticidal sprays and thereby corn and cotton farmers
have hugely benefited worldwide. Recent recordings
of genetically diverse Cry-resistance in insect pests of
Bt + corn and cotton fields have raised grave concern.
Curiously, bulk of Cry-resistant pink bollworms
found in certain Bt + cotton fields in India proved homozygous for multiple linked mutations. Besides,
dominantly inheritable Cry-resistance and cross resistance between different Cry-proteins have also been
noted. To stem evolution of resistance against anti-
insect protein-toxins, new nematology research on
IPM procedures, complementary to refuge and Cry
stacking technologies is imminently needed.
